Role Purpose
The role is responsible for carrying out all Test Day and Post-Test Day tasks for different exams, ensuring everything runs smoothly and follows the required standards. It includes preparing exam materials, managing activities on the exam day, and completing all post-exam work accurately and on time.
Role Accountabilities
The role is responsible for ensuring smooth and compliant delivery of all exam operations, from venue readiness and material management to post-test processes and customer service. It includes coordinating with internal teams on venue planning, ensuring secure handling of exam materials, and overseeing test day resources and procedures. The role also supports investigations, manages post-exam activities such as result processing and candidate services, and ensures timely resolution of customer queries. Additionally, it involves maintaining strong coordination with stakeholders, supporting audits and compliance checks, gathering data for performance and incident reporting, and managing operational challenges across multiple exam products and fluctuating workloads.
Role specific skills, knowledge and experience
The role requires experience in managing confidential materials within a compliant, regulated, and fast-paced operational environment that delivers high standards of customer service. It is desirable for candidates to have strong teamwork skills, experience with computer-based exams, and prior involvement in settings that include children, young people, and adults. Knowledge of confidentiality, data security, and child safeguarding principles is important, along with the ability to plan and deliver activities safely for under-18 candidates.
